User Liaison serves as a liaison between systems personnel and end users, such as a client or business unit. Provides systems analysis to ensure the needs of the user are met. Being a User Liaison may assist in system implementation or training. May require a bachelor's degree in area of specialty. Additionally, User Liaison typically reports to a manager or head of a unit/department. To be a User Liaison typically requires 2 to 4 years of related experience. Gains exposure to some of the complex tasks within the job function. Occasionally directed in several aspects of the work.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)
